I reload a lot on prepaid credit cards, for my neices to shop online.

Normally I would load around $1000, I don't carry that much cash so I generally pay with debit.

Just wondering if I could pay using a credit card - to earn those extra points?

I've heard mixed success stories of some stores permitting it and others not. Is there a way around this?

Even if allowed, some credit card companies would treat this type of transaction as a "cash advance" ie no Reward Points earned and interest would accrue immediately (at the highest rate)
 
If you purchase ANZ Travel Cards online from their website you can pay initially by credit card but I think the top ups can only be done via Bpay from a savings account or ANZ credit card but as mentioned that would attract the cash advance interest effective immediately the transaction was processed.
